Winners Of Skyewise Business Support Fund Receive N7m Cash Prizes

by Solomon Nda-Isaiah
8 months ago
in News
Share on WhatsAppShare on FacebookShare on XTelegram

 

Advertisement

Six young entrepreneurs who emerged winners at the recent business pitch ‘Meet The CEOs’ organised by Skyewise Foundation, have received their cash prizes, in fulfilment of the Foundation’s promise, upholding the credibility it has established over the years.

The young entrepreneurs at the 4th edition of the ‘Meet The CEOs’, had a first hand mentorship from highly successful chief executives, including the President/CEO of Chocharis Group, Dr. Cosmas Maduka; CEO of Small and Medium Enterprises Development Agency of Nigeria (SMEDAN), Charles Odii, and others.

They also pitched their business ideas after which six winners eventually emerged.

The summit tagged ‘Cultivating the Next Generation of Young Entrepreneurs for Tomorrow’s Economy’ saw over 100 applications for business empowerment.

However, the applications were screened and 10 were shortlisted.

The number later pitched their business ideas to a panel of unbiased judges and six persons made it to the final.

All six winners have been credited via a bank transfer. Elizabeth Sunday, the CEO of Zaza Food won the star prize of N2m.

Other winner are Scholastica Ladan Kashim, the CEO Kastican Business Enterprise; Emmanuel Adams, CEO Adams Gold Designers; Miss Naimah, CEO Adron By Nay; Okoro Faith, CEO Food Aza Services, and Kunle Eyefid, CEO ERP Data Tech. Each of the rest of the candidates received the sum of N1m.

The MD/CEO of Skyewise, who is also the president of Skyewise Foundation, Dr. Elvis Abuyare, while commending the elated winners, charged them to maximise the opportunity given to them by the company to expand their vision. He equally congratulated them for their steadfastness,during and after the programme.

“I want to welcome you in a special way to Skyewise organisation, we are delighted to have you here today. We are also excited to be here to hand over the cash reward to the deserving winners. Today, we are giving out seven million naira to this year’s winners of ‘Meet The CEOs 4.0.’ These young entrepreneurs have distinguished themselves and we are happy to have them. I want to urge you to be very meticulous and careful.

“Remember that to whom much is given, much is anticipated. You are expected to put into practice the experiences and mentorship you have garnered at this year’s conference to expand your dreams and elevate your businesses. This fund is not meant for you to start enjoying yourselves, rather, it is for you to use it wisely and sensibly to push your visions and dreams to the next level.”

Responding on behalf of other winners, Esther Elizabeth, who is was star winner, said, “I’m really super excited. Firstly, I want to acknowledge God who makes everything good in His own time. I’m happy today because Skyewise has given me the privilege to smile again as a struggling entrepreneur in Nigeria. I’m happy to embrace this new role of a mentee because Skyewise is already a role model to me.”

While giving a vote of thanks, Senkoya Oluwole, a trustee of Skyewise Foundation, applauded the winners for coming out top during the event. He assured them of the NGO’s desire to follow up their business growth as well as monitor their progress in their respective crafts, especially with the investment of the money in their businesses.
